Python 3.6.7
函数:
def percentage(i: int, n: int):
print('\r{}{}%'.format(['/', '-', '\\'][i % 3] if n-i else '', int(i/n*100)), end='' if n-i else '\n')
效果:
import time
for i in range(100):
percentage(i + 1, 100)
time.sleep(0.1)
其实没上图这么快,csdn对图片大小有限制,这个GIF清晰度太高了所以时间短速度快了,建议自己试一下